Red Skye is a collaboration of Mark and Betty Christopulos of Fremont. After 10 years of producing acclaimed homemade wines together, and continued coaxing from their friends and family, they finally decided to make their dream a reality. In April of 2004, the dream was launched.
Mark's family has been home winemakers for generations. His Mediterranean roots have helped provide the inspiration, along with the stories of his immigrant grandfather "rolling out the oak barrel" on special family gatherings.
